.jcarousel-skin-tango .jcarousel-container-horizontal {
width:300px;
padding:0;
margin:10px 40px 0 40px;
}

.jcarousel-skin-tango .jcarousel-clip-horizontal { }

.jcarousel-skin-tango .jcarousel-item {
width:58px;
height:58px;
}

.jcarousel-skin-tango .jcarousel-item-horizontal {
margin-right:5px;
padding:0 0 0 0;
border:1px solid grey;
background:#fff;
}

.jcarousel-skin-tango .jcarousel-item-horizontal img {
cursor: pointer;
}

.jcarousel-skin-tango .jcarousel-item-placeholder {
background:#fff;
color:#000;
}

/* == Horizontal Buttons == */

.jcarousel-skin-tango .jcarousel-next-horizontal {
position: absolute;
top:20px;
right:50px;
width: 32px;
height: 32px;
cursor: pointer;
background:transparent url(/other_files/images/next-horizontal.png) no-repeat 0 0;
}

.jcarousel-skin-tango .jcarousel-next-horizontal:hover {
    background-position: -32px 0;
}

.jcarousel-skin-tango .jcarousel-next-horizontal:active {
    background-position: -64px 0;
}

.jcarousel-skin-tango .jcarousel-next-disabled-horizontal,
.jcarousel-skin-tango .jcarousel-next-disabled-horizontal:hover,
.jcarousel-skin-tango .jcarousel-next-disabled-horizontal:active {
    cursor: default;
    background-position: -96px 0;
}

.jcarousel-skin-tango .jcarousel-prev-horizontal {
position: absolute;
top:20px;
left:-40px;
width:32px;
height:32px;
cursor:pointer;
background:transparent url(/other_files/images/prev-horizontal.png) no-repeat 0 0;
}

.jcarousel-skin-tango .jcarousel-prev-horizontal:hover {
    background-position: -31px 0;
}

.jcarousel-skin-tango .jcarousel-prev-horizontal:active {
    background-position: -64px 0;
}

.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al,
.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al:hover,
.jcarousel-skin-tango .jcarousel-prev-disabled-horizontal:active {
    cursor: default;
    background-position: -96px 0;
}
